What advancements are being made in solar panel technology to improve efficiency and reduce costs in the future?

    Solar panel technology has been continuously evolving to improve efficiency and reduce costs. Some notable advancements include:

    1. Monocrystalline and Polycrystalline Silicon: Traditional solar panels are typically made from silicon wafers. Monocrystalline panels are made from a single crystal structure, offering higher efficiency, while polycrystalline panels are made from multiple crystal fragments. Ongoing research aims to enhance the efficiency and reduce the cost of both types.
    2. Thin-Film Solar Cells: Thin-film solar cells utilize alternative materials, such as amorphous silicon, cadmium telluride, or copper indium gallium selenide (CIGS). These thin and flexible solar cells have the potential to reduce manufacturing costs and expand applications, including integration into building materials and portable devices.
    3. Perovskite Solar Cells: Perovskite solar cells have gained attention for their high efficiency potential and low manufacturing costs. These cells use a unique crystal structure that can be manufactured using less material and at lower temperatures compared to traditional silicon-based cells. Ongoing research focuses on improving the stability and scalability of perovskite technology.
    4. Tandem Solar Cells: Tandem solar cells combine different types of solar cell materials with varying absorption spectra to capture a broader range of sunlight. This approach enables higher energy conversion efficiency by maximizing the utilization of solar energy across different wavelengths.
    5. Solar Panel Design and Integration: Innovations in solar panel design and integration include bifacial panels (which can capture sunlight from both sides), solar shingles (integrated into roofing materials), and solar windows (transparent panels integrated into building windows). These advancements aim to expand the possibilities of solar panel integration in various applications while improving aesthetics and efficiency.
    6. Improved Manufacturing Processes: Continuous improvements in manufacturing processes, such as advanced automation, better quality control, and optimized material usage, help reduce production costs and enhance the overall efficiency of solar panels.

    Ongoing research and development in these areas, along with others, hold the promise of further improving the efficiency and affordability of solar panels in the future, making solar energy an even more accessible and viable renewable energy source.
